What does arbors mean?

noun

  1. A shady sitting place or pergola usually in a park or garden, surrounded by climbing shrubs, vines or other vegetation.
  2. A grove of trees.

noun

  1. An axis or shaft supporting a rotating part on a lathe.
  2. A bar for supporting cutting tools.
